Transaction 8e3c5fd28136a5a21dc904e5cfb8038f2d7fc56a74d77bae4489834791dfea90
1 Input
1 Output
-
8e3c5fd28136a5a21dc904e5cfb8038f2d7fc56a74d77bae4489834791dfea90:0
- value
- 712391
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 fe7eefc1750a538a9cd5a15d521f0c52f567bef8 OP_EQUAL
- address
- 3QtfcyUT3RQ94Ur85xGEEMrE4XuvHzo3DX